Joshua Scott Jones Set to Release Debut Solo Album, The Healing, June 3, 2014

Joshua Scott Jones, best known as one half of the country duo Steel Magnolia, will release his debut solo album, The Healing, on Tuesday, June 3, 2014.  The 11-track project is a collection of songs, which candidly retells the singer’s personal struggles and emotional journey over the last couple of years.  Each track exposes the raw emotions he experienced since he started working on his solo material last year. “This has been a long time coming for me,” he said.  “I feel like it’s really a chance for my voice to be heard.”

 

Jones opened up about his struggles with addiction and how the recording of The Healing was instrumental in his recovery exclusively to PEOPLE Magazine.  Jones felt it was time to publicly tell his story for the first time, explaining, “I feel like at this point in my life I don’t want to be anything but candid. This record certainly reflects my headspace over the last few years and tells the story of what I’ve gone through, especially the title track of the record, ‘The Healing.’  Although I’ve been near the top before in my career, I’m looking forward to experiencing it all again; this time clean, clear and healthy.”

 

The Healing kicks off with the catchy male anthem, “Honk (If You’re Tonky),” a fun introduction for the tracks that follow including the groove-infused “Tennessee Blue,” the candid throwback “Lover Let Me Show You My Heart,” and the carefree “Whiskey Anthem.”  On many of the tracks found on The Healing, Jones opens up and tells a story that begs to be heard.  One notable track, “Just How A Heart Breaks,” was written on the piano at Cumberland Heights in Nashville, Tennessee where Jones completed his 30-day stay in rehab.  The album closes with the title track that is powerful and raw with honest lyrics that cut straight through your heart (that spark in our eyes/ that God was revealing/ may the hurt that we’re feeling / lead to the healing.)

COUNTRY NOW INKS EXCLUSIVE CONTENT AND RECORDING PARTNERSHIP WITH YOUTUBE PHENOMINON JULIA SHEER FOR NEW SINGLE RELEASE

MAY 5th RELEASE OF “SHOULD’VE RUN” TO FEATURE COUNTRY NOW PREMIERE OF SIX-PART ONLINE SERIES AND MUSIC VIDEO PRODUCED IN ASSOCIATION WITH THE LEGENDARY BLACKBIRD STUDIO/ACADEMY

 

Country Now, the first original country music-dedicated YouTube channel, today announced that it has inked an exclusive partnership with YouTube phenomenon Julia Sheer, whose 450,000+ subscribers and 72 million views ranks her as one of YouTube’s best know and most followed artists.  The partnership will incorporate a 6-part daily online series, Blackbird Sings and music video premiere, produced by Country Now in association with The Blackbird Studio/Academy. “Should’ve Run” is be available at at all digital retailers and at URL. “With this unique content partnership with one of YouTube’s biggest artists, Country Now is looking to change the paradigm in how country music gets created and marketed.  In Blackbird Sings we’re combining the best of the Nashville’s hit making abilities with YouTube’s growing power to create new stars by reaching untapped audiences.” said Dominic Sandifer, President Country Now/Greenlight Media & Marketing, LLC.  “Working at Blackbird Studios with legendary insiders like studio owner John McBride and record exec Butch Waugh allowed Country Now and Julia Sheer the incredible chance to produce a new single while documenting the process.

 

The campaign will launch with the Monday, May 5th premiere, of Blackbird Sings, which was filmed by Country Now, at McBride’s iconic Blackbird Studio in Nashville. The series, which can be seen at URL, chronicles the creative collaboration involved with the making of “Should’ve Run”, which was driven by 30 students attending the post-secondary, mentor-based program, the Blackbird Academy at Blackbird Studio.

 

“This was an incredible experience from top to bottom,” said Julia Sheer.  “The whole creative process, being able to work with so many talented people and at Blackbird Studio – it was almost overwhelming.  Country Now and its team, couldn’t have been more professional, nurturing and creative in the making of Blackbird Sings, my music video and in their planning for this release.  I cannot thank them enough.”

About Country Now:

Country Now, a YouTube/Greenlight Media & Marketing partnership, is the first original country music and lifestyle-dedicated YouTube channel. Its programming features artist news, music videos, live performance and lifestyle programming showcasing fashion, comedy and culture.  Country Now is the home of the highly acclaimed series Live From Blackbird Studio, whose intimate performances have featured some of Country music’s best including Eli Young Band, Love and Theft, Dakota Bradley, Parmelee, Joe Nichols and countless others.

 

About The Blackbird Academy:

The Blackbird Academy Professional School of Audio is a post-secondary, mentor-based educational facility, offering Studio Engineering & Live Sound Engineering Programs taught by professional instructors and award winning guest lecturers.  Each of the programs is six months in length, with four start dates per year. Maximum enrollment is 30 students per class. The Blackbird Academy is built on the foundation of Blackbird Studio, the Nashville home to a community of engineers, producers, musicians and technical staff who over the years have taken the art of audio recording to new heights.

 

Blackbird Studio, under the ownership/leadership of John and Martina McBride, has become the leading recording studio in the country.  John’s love for Audio and Education led him to create The Blackbird Academy in 2013. The principles and beliefs that guide the Academy’s programs are simple: Challenge and educate students by presenting them with real life scenarios that an engineer/producer would encounter on a daily basis and train students in studios and labs that are professionally designed for engineers to hone their craft.

Julia Sheer calls Golden, Colorado home, but she doesn’t spend much time there anymore. She recently moved to Nashville and after building her YouTube page at 16, Julia’s career took off. Doing features with other YouTube stars such as Tyler Ward, Alex Goot and Matty B allowed her to breakout on her own and develop her own voice as one of the worlds biggest followings on YouTube. Sparking one album of original material and a second original album under her duo Caroline County to go along with her catalog of countless pop cover songs, that have put her sales among the top independent artists on the iTunes charts.

 

A short stint with singer/songwriter Matthew McGinn under the moniker Caroline County opened up Julia to the country music world and the success has continued since working on publishing deals with country superstars such as Clay Walker. With her fans continued support, her Facebook page boasts over 200,000 fans and her YouTube Channel reaches over 450K subscribers driving her recording, merchandising, and touring business. This has turned the heads of brands such as Oreo who have endorsed her. Since recently moving to Nashville she has began putting the pieces in place to put out her debut country album this fall all the while releasing covers on YouTube and hitting the road for fairs and festivals this summer.
